The Los Angeles Lakers are shaking up the Western Conference, and at the heart of their success is the dynamic pairing of Luka Doncic and Austin Reaves. Their on-court connection, full of banter, handshakes, and playful trash talk, is translating into impressive results.

In a recent 129-119 victory over the Dallas Mavericks, Reaves led the charge with a game-high 38 points and eight rebounds, while Doncic contributed 35 points and 11 assists. This marks the second consecutive game where both players scored over 30 points, highlighting their growing synergy.

The Lakers have maintained an undefeated streak in NBA Cup group play, securing home-court advantage for the quarterfinals. Additionally, they have won six straight games, holding second place in the Western Conference with a 14-4 record.

Mutual Respect Emerges Between Stars

For the first time this season, Doncic openly praised Reaves. "He's been amazing all season. Hes helped me a lot. Just great to have him on my team," Doncic said. "Together, we can do so much. Im happy to be his teammate."

Less than four minutes into the game, Reaves made a dunk and playfully signaled two fingers, referencing having two more dunks than Doncic this season. Their playful rivalry continued in postgame interviews, where roasting each other has been a long-running joke.

However, against the Mavericks, Doncic finally broke character and showed genuine admiration: "He's very good That's probably the last compliment I'll ever give him." Reaves, averaging 27.9 points, 7.0 rebounds, and 5.7 assists, reciprocated cautiously: "I usually don't give Luka too many compliments, but hes been one of the best players in the league. Every night they throw a blitz on him, so we make the right reads."

Doncic, averaging 35.2 points, 8.8 rebounds, and 9.2 assists, agreed that recognition was deserved, though he and Reaves both set boundaries. "That's the ONE compliment I'll give him," Reaves emphasized.

Adjusting to Life in L.A.

After being traded from Dallas in February, fans questioned how Doncic would fit into the Lakers system and culture, especially since he once thought hed remain in Dallas indefinitely. Focusing on the present, he embraced his new environment, aided by team bonding activities like training camp and even a Porsche driving experience. Only 18 games into the season, Doncic is fully settled, with Reaves playful interactions strengthening their connection.

This developing partnership has become a key factor in the Lakers strong season start, combining talent, camaraderie, and a touch of humor to drive their winning streak.
